In his recent interview, Sebeng humorously described DJ Whisky as a person who thrives in the spotlight and has an insatiable desire to be at the top. Sebeng says DJ Whiskey is “someone who likes the limelight and wants to be number one”.
“What piqued my interest about 016FM is that it is a story that is about the Vaal. I feel like there haven’t been many stories that have shed a light on this particular part of the country. The Vaal is such a melting pot of culture, fashion and language, which was something I was drawn to while doing my research about the area,” said the actor.

“I immersed myself in understanding the movement to have a better understanding of the character. I had to take time to hang around with the locals, specially the people who started the culture of ama-Italiana and izikhothane,” he said
Joseph Sedibo and Mpho Sebeng team up in the Showmax Original drama series, 016 FM, where Sedibo plays the role of DJ Tsietsi.According to OK Mzansi, the show revolves around two DJs with completely different personalities who team up to rescue their cherished radio station.
Their journey is filled with challenges, including the task of removing a mysterious and menacing syndicate that has managed to infiltrate the station. The series guarantees gripping drama and adrenaline-pumping action, perfectly capturing the essence of the Vaal community.
016FM’s cast is truly impressive, featuring renowned actors like Nthati Moshesh, Sophie Ndaba, and Sello Motloung.
